Wesley
Wesley was rescued as an 8 week old calf. His life had been spent tied to a 10 foot rope, his home was a doghouse, and was starving... on purpose. He was so weak his legs shook terribly trying to hold up his body. He was intended to be veal and they are purposely starved and restrained from any movement.
Mindy talked the farmer into selling Wesley. He is now a happy, healthy 2,000 pound loving steer who has no idea how big he is!
Wesley just might meet you at the gate when you come to visit.
His best friend is Chance the dog. You can see they were once close to the same size.
